首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在指定状态代码上重试的Istio Sidecar (503)

Istio Sidecar是Istio服务网格中的一个重要组件,它是部署在应用程序容器旁边的一个代理,用于管理和控制应用程序之间的网络通信。当应用程序发起请求时,Istio Sidecar会拦截并处理这些请求,提供一系列的功能和特性。

503状态代码表示服务不可用,当Istio Sidecar在指定状态代码上重试时,它会尝试重新发送请求到目标服务,以期望在后续的尝试中获得成功的响应。这种重试机制可以提高服务的可靠性和可用性。

Istio Sidecar的重试功能具有以下优势:

  1. 提高服务的可靠性:通过在发生错误时自动重试请求,可以减少由于临时故障或网络问题导致的服务不可用情况。
  2. 减少客户端代码的复杂性:Istio Sidecar可以在代理层面处理重试逻辑,从而减少了应用程序代码中处理重试的复杂性。
  3. 灵活的重试策略:Istio Sidecar提供了灵活的配置选项,可以根据具体的需求定义重试策略,例如重试次数、重试间隔等。

Istio Sidecar的重试功能适用于以下场景:

  1. 高可用性要求:对于对服务可用性要求较高的场景,可以使用Istio Sidecar的重试功能来提高服务的可靠性。
  2. 网络不稳定环境:在网络不稳定或存在临时故障的环境中,Istio Sidecar的重试功能可以帮助应对这些问题,保证服务的正常运行。
  3. 降低服务端压力:通过在客户端进行重试,可以减轻服务端的压力,提高整体系统的性能和吞吐量。

腾讯云提供了一系列与Istio相关的产品和服务,可以帮助用户更好地管理和控制服务网格。其中,腾讯云的容器服务TKE(Tencent Kubernetes Engine)可以与Istio无缝集成,提供强大的容器编排和管理能力。您可以通过以下链接了解更多关于腾讯云TKE的信息:腾讯云TKE产品介绍

请注意,本回答中没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等品牌商,以遵守您的要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券